高三专业计算机学的课程内容非常丰富,涵盖了从基础理论到应用实践的多个方面。以下是一些主要课程:
基础课程
高等数学、 线性代数、 概率论与数理统计、 离散数学等,这些课程为学生提供必要的数学基础,有助于理解计算机科学中的抽象概念和算法。
电子技术,学习电子元件的工作原理和电路设计,为计算机硬件学习奠定基础。
核心专业课程
计算机原理,介绍计算机硬件的基本组成和工作原理。
操作系统,学习进程管理、内存管理、文件系统等核心概念,理解操作系统的设计与实现原理。
计算机网络,掌握OSI模型、TCP/IP协议栈、网络编程基础,了解网络安全与网络应用。
数据结构与算法,学习基本数据结构及其操作算法,培养算法设计和实现能力。
数据库系统原理,学习数据库的基本原理和管理技术。
编译原理,了解程序编译的过程和方法。
专业方向课程
软件工程,涵盖软件开发的生命周期和方法论。
网络工程,学习网络策划、建设、维护,掌握网络设备的设计和开发能力。
嵌入式系统,学习嵌入式硬件和软件的设计与应用。
移动设备应用软件开发,针对移动平台如Android和iOS的应用开发。
实践课程
工程训练、 认识实习、 生产实习、 毕业实习、 教学实验、 社会实践、 课程设计、 综合设计、 毕业设计(论文)等,通过实践环节提升学生的动手能力和解决实际问题的能力。
公共课程
大学英语、 思想道德修养等,培养学生的综合素质和跨文化交流能力。
建议
明确学习目标:根据个人兴趣和未来职业规划,明确学习计算机专业的目标,是升学考研还是直接就业。
注重实践:计算机专业是一门实践性很强的学科,通过大量的实践课程可以更好地掌握理论知识。
数学基础:数学是计算机专业的基础,数学成绩好的学生在学习过程中会更加得心应手。
选择方向:根据个人兴趣和长期规划,选择适合自己的专业方向,如软件工程师、网络工程师、嵌入式系统开发等。
通过以上课程的学习,学生可以全面掌握计算机专业的知识体系,为未来的职业发展打下坚实的基础。